Re: How do I remove the SPG panels?
Posted by Cliff [Email] (more from Cliff) on Sun, 9 Sep 2001 22:21:38
In Reply to: How do I remove the SPG panels?, GM, Sun, 9 Sep 2001 22:08:10
Members do not see ads below this line. - Help Keep This Site Online - Signup
Hey GM, for the door panels I get an electric drill with a fairly large bit, 1/4". From the inside drill out the top of the rivets. Once you get the head off then just push the rivet through. There are several torx head screws you need to undo from below. Then grab the panel and pull it towards the back of the car. They are mount on a metal rail. Once the panel is off the car undo the hardware on the door.
